This book provides the insight of various topology and control algorithms used for power control in distributed energy power conversion systems such as solar, wind, and other power sources. It covers traditional and advanced control algorithms of power filtering including modelling and simulations, and hybrid power generation systems. The adaptive control, model predictive control, fuzzy-based controllers, Artificial Intelligence-based control algorithm, and optimization techniques application for estimating the error regulator gains are discussed.

Features of this book include the following:

Covers the schemes for power quality enhancement, and voltage and frequency control.

Provides complete mathematical modelling and simulation results of the various configurations of the renewable energy-based distribution systems.

Includes design, control, and experimental results.

Discusses mathematical modelling of classical and adaptive control techniques.

Explores recent application of control algorithm and power conversion.

This book is aimed at researchers, professionals, and graduate students in power electronics, distributed power generation systems, control engineering, Artificial Intelligent-based control algorithms, optimization techniques, and renewable energy systems.
